Advantages of Using SMLS Pipe in Industrial Applications

Introduction

In various industrial sectors, the selection of the right materials and equipment plays a crucial role in ensuring optimal performance, safety, and longevity. When it comes to piping systems, seamless (SMLS) pipes have gained significant popularity due to their numerous advantages over other types of pipes. SMLS pipes are manufactured through a seamless process, resulting in a continuous, homogeneous structure without any welded joints. This article explores the advantages of using SMLS pipes in industrial applications, highlighting their strength, reliability, cost-effectiveness, and suitability for diverse environments.

SMLS Pipe


Superior Strength and Durability
One of the primary advantages of SMLS pipes in industrial applications is their superior strength and durability. Unlike welded pipes, SMLS pipes are manufactured from a solid cylindrical billet, which undergoes a precise extrusion process. This seamless manufacturing technique ensures a uniform grain structure and absence of weak points, making SMLS pipes highly resistant to internal and external pressures. As a result, they can withstand extreme conditions, including high temperatures and corrosive environments, without compromising structural integrity.

Improved Flow Characteristics
SMLS pipes offer excellent flow characteristics, making them highly efficient in industrial applications that require the transport of fluids or gases. The absence of welds or seams eliminates any internal irregularities that could obstruct the flow, reducing friction and pressure losses. Consequently, SMLS pipes provide smoother and more consistent flow rates, resulting in optimized system performance, reduced energy consumption, and improved operational efficiency.

Corrosion Resistance
Corrosion is a common concern in industrial environments, and it can significantly impact the lifespan and reliability of piping systems. SMLS pipes, often made from corrosion-resistant alloys such as stainless steel or nickel alloys, exhibit exceptional resistance to corrosive substances, chemicals, and high-temperature fluids. This inherent corrosion resistance makes SMLS pipes ideal for industries dealing with aggressive media, such as chemical processing, oil and gas, and marine applications. By using SMLS pipes, industrial facilities can minimize the risk of leaks, pipe failures, and maintenance costs associated with corrosion-related issues.

Seamless Construction and Uniformity
The seamless construction of SMLS pipes offers several advantages in terms of reliability and uniformity. As SMLS pipes are manufactured without any welded joints, they eliminate the weak points commonly associated with welding, such as stress concentrations and potential failure points. The absence of welds also enhances the uniformity and consistency of the pipe structure, ensuring predictable mechanical properties throughout the entire length of the pipe. This uniformity is critical for applications where dimensional accuracy and structural integrity are paramount.

Versatility and Adaptability
SMLS pipes are available in a wide range of sizes, diameters, and materials, offering versatility and adaptability for various industrial applications. Whether it's high-pressure steam lines, hydraulic systems, heat exchangers, or pipelines for transporting chemicals, SMLS pipes can be customized to meet specific requirements. Furthermore, SMLS pipes can be easily integrated into existing piping systems or used in complex configurations, thanks to their compatibility with different joining methods, such as flanges, compression fittings, or welding.

Cost-Effectiveness
Although the initial cost of SMLS pipes may be higher compared to welded pipes, their long-term cost-effectiveness becomes evident over the life cycle of an industrial system. Due to their superior strength, durability, and corrosion resistance, SMLS pipes require minimal maintenance, reducing downtime and repair expenses. Moreover, their smooth internal surface minimizes pressure drops, resulting in energy savings and improved operational efficiency. The extended lifespan of SMLS pipes, combined with their low maintenance requirements, makes them a cost-effective choice for industries aiming to optimize their long-term investments.
